Released in 1934, The Silver Streak is an action and drama film directed by Thomas Atkins, running about 85 minutes. “Love at the throttle” — that tagline sets the tone.
What it’s about. A high-speed train becomes the star of the film as it rushes from Chicago to Hoover Dam to transport an iron lung to a needy patient.
Who’s in it. The Silver Streak stars Sally Blane as Ruth Dexter, Charles Starrett as Tom Caldwell, Hardie Albright as Allan Dexter and William Farnum as B.J. Dexter, among others.
